"I had read mixed reviews about this property and was hesitant to book it but decided to take a chance. I’m glad that I did because it has been a GREAT stay. The rooms have been remodeled and - although it’s not upscale - EVERYTHING is thoughtfully functional: comfortable beds (with extra blankets in case you sleep cold like me), bedside tables with plenty of options for plugging in electronics, double room-darkening curtains, individual heat controls for each room if you have a multi-room suite, plenty of towels and hot water in the bathroom, etc. etc. And it is all METICULOUSLY CLEAN. The staff is very friendly and helpful, the parking lot and walkways are spotless (take notice of the potted plants near the office - they are stunning). There are several restaurants located in the harbor area near the property (the office has a list of all of the restaurants in town). The office also stocks a freezer with a good choice of frozen foods if you prefer to cook in your kitchen (including Klondike bars and/or Talenti and Hagen Dazs ice cream
pints for dessert - thank you very much!). No, there’s not a view - but everything else is quite definitely all right!"
